HK HK32F030C8T6 Development Board Learning Board Core Board

Introducing the HK HK32F030C8T6 Development Board, a versatile platform designed for prototyping and testing microcontroller-based projects. This board is a robust alternative to STM32F030 and STM32F103 series, featuring high-performance HK32 microcontrollers. Ideal for both educational and development settings, this board offers an array of components and connectivity options.

Technical specifications

FeatureSpecificationBenefit
MicrocontrollerHK32F030/103 SeriesLow power, high performance
DisplayOLED Display (U2)High-resolution, low-power GUI
ConnectivityUSB 2.0Easy programming and data transfer
InterfaceJTAG (J1)Standard method for debugging
Power Supply5V InputFlexible power options
User Interaction3 Buttons (K1, K2, K3)Simple user input
CertificationEPR Germany PackingCompliance with environmental standards
